VisuTwin Canvas
C++ 3D Engine — Metal Backend
Loading...
Searching...
No Matches
visutwin::canvas::RenderingSettings Struct Reference

#include <framework/components/camera/cameraComponent.h>

Public Attributes

float bloomIntensity = 0.0f
float renderTargetScale = 1.0f
float sharpness = 0.0f
int toneMapping = TONEMAP_LINEAR
float vignetteCurvature = 0.5f
bool vignetteEnabled = false
float vignetteInner = 0.5f
float vignetteIntensity = 0.3f
float vignetteOuter = 1.0f

Detailed Description

Definition at line 65 of file cameraComponent.h.

Member Data Documentation

◆ bloomIntensity

float visutwin::canvas::RenderingSettings::bloomIntensity = 0.0f

Definition at line 69 of file cameraComponent.h.

◆ renderTargetScale

float visutwin::canvas::RenderingSettings::renderTargetScale = 1.0f

Definition at line 67 of file cameraComponent.h.

◆ sharpness

float visutwin::canvas::RenderingSettings::sharpness = 0.0f

Definition at line 68 of file cameraComponent.h.

◆ toneMapping

int visutwin::canvas::RenderingSettings::toneMapping = TONEMAP_LINEAR

Definition at line 70 of file cameraComponent.h.

◆ vignetteCurvature

float visutwin::canvas::RenderingSettings::vignetteCurvature = 0.5f

Definition at line 76 of file cameraComponent.h.

◆ vignetteEnabled

bool visutwin::canvas::RenderingSettings::vignetteEnabled = false

Definition at line 73 of file cameraComponent.h.

◆ vignetteInner

float visutwin::canvas::RenderingSettings::vignetteInner = 0.5f

Definition at line 74 of file cameraComponent.h.

◆ vignetteIntensity

float visutwin::canvas::RenderingSettings::vignetteIntensity = 0.3f

Definition at line 77 of file cameraComponent.h.

◆ vignetteOuter

float visutwin::canvas::RenderingSettings::vignetteOuter = 1.0f

Definition at line 75 of file cameraComponent.h.


The documentation for this struct was generated from the following file: